对于Android软件报毒的原因,我可以给出以下详细的分析和归纳:
软件本身含有恶意代码:
这是Android软件报毒最常见的原因之一。恶意代码,如病毒、木马、间谍软件等,会在用户不知情的情况下执行恶意行为,如窃取个人信息、破坏系统文件、导致手机卡顿或电量消耗异常等。
这些恶意代码可能通过代码注入攻击的方式被植入到应用中,诱导用户下载并安装。
android 报毒的原因 @DBAPK678
软件使用了敏感权限:
部分应用可能请求过多的敏感权限,如访问联系人、读取短信、录音等。虽然并非所有使用敏感权限的应用都是恶意的,但这些权限可能被用于不正当的目的,如收集用户隐私信息。
如果应用在请求敏感权限时并未真正使用这些权限来提供有价值的服务,而是滥用这些权限,那么安全软件可能会基于这些权限的使用情况发出报毒警告。
软件来源不明确或不可信:@DBAPK678
如果用户从非官方应用商店或不可信的来源下载应用,这些应用可能更容易携带恶意代码。非官方渠道的应用往往没有经过严格的安全审核,存在更高的安全风险。
软件版本过旧:
一些旧版本的应用可能存在已知的安全漏洞,这些漏洞可能被恶意软件利用。保持应用的更新是减少安全风险的重要措施。
系统漏洞被利用:
Android系统本身可能存在一些安全漏洞,如果应用或恶意软件能够利用这些漏洞,就可能对系统造成损害或执行恶意操作。
安全软件误报:
有时,安全软件可能会误报一些应用为病毒。这可能是由于安全软件的算法问题、误判或与其他软件的冲突所致。这种情况下,用户可以尝试更新安全软件或选择其他可靠的安全工具进行验证。
rootkit加密方式不当:
某些软件可能使用rootkit进行加密或隐藏,但如果加密方式不当,也可能被安全软件误报为病毒。
软件冲突和设计缺陷:
由于不同版本的软件相互之间存在冲突,或软件在自身设计上存在缺陷,这些缺陷可能被恶意攻击者利用,将软件转化为带有恶意行为的版本。
网络环境不佳:
在WiFi环境下下载的软件可能受到其他网络的干扰,这可能导致软件无法正常使用或被安全软件误报为有毒。
为了避免软件报毒的问题,建议用户和开发者采取以下措施:
仅从官方应用商店或可信的第三方平台下载应用。
在安装应用前,仔细阅读权限列表,确保应用的权限请求与其功能相符。
定期更新系统和应用,以修复已知的安全漏洞。
使用可靠的安全软件来保护设备,并定期更新其病毒库。
对于开发者来说,确保代码的安全性,避免使用存在漏洞的第三方库,及时修复已知的安全问题。